summaryrefslogtreecommitdiffstats
path: root/clang/test/Driver/linux-per-target-runtime-dir.c
diff options
context:
space:
mode:
authorPetr Hosek <phosek@chromium.org>2018-09-12 03:26:10 +0000
committerPetr Hosek <phosek@chromium.org>2018-09-12 03:26:10 +0000
commit8f2499f804d81d4148dea9d3890dc8b48dcd0334 (patch)
tree41ff59a45a145e5c7aeecc9ca2b21b3d680dbadc /clang/test/Driver/linux-per-target-runtime-dir.c
parent4034461abd207614cafec65e863ef20caff48669 (diff)
downloadbcm5719-llvm-8f2499f804d81d4148dea9d3890dc8b48dcd0334.tar.gz
bcm5719-llvm-8f2499f804d81d4148dea9d3890dc8b48dcd0334.zip
[Driver] Search LibraryPaths when handling -print-file-name
This is necessary to handle the multiarch runtime directories. Differential Revision: https://reviews.llvm.org/D51573 llvm-svn: 342021
Diffstat (limited to 'clang/test/Driver/linux-per-target-runtime-dir.c')
-rw-r--r--clang/test/Driver/linux-per-target-runtime-dir.c6
1 files changed, 6 insertions, 0 deletions
diff --git a/clang/test/Driver/linux-per-target-runtime-dir.c b/clang/test/Driver/linux-per-target-runtime-dir.c
index aa9c1017f6a..bbd11570f52 100644
--- a/clang/test/Driver/linux-per-target-runtime-dir.c
+++ b/clang/test/Driver/linux-per-target-runtime-dir.c
@@ -19,3 +19,9 @@
// RUN: -resource-dir=%S/Inputs/resource_dir_with_per_target_subdir \
// RUN: | FileCheck --check-prefix=CHECK-CLANGRT-X8664 %s
// CHECK-CLANGRT-X8664: x86_64-linux-gnu{{/|\\}}lib{{/|\\}}libclang_rt.builtins.a
+
+// RUN: %clang -rtlib=compiler-rt -print-file-name=libclang_rt.builtins.a 2>&1 \
+// RUN: --target=x86_64-linux-gnu \
+// RUN: -resource-dir=%S/Inputs/resource_dir_with_per_target_subdir \
+// RUN: | FileCheck --check-prefix=CHECK-FILE-NAME-X8664 %s
+// CHECK-FILE-NAME-X8664: x86_64-linux-gnu{{/|\\}}lib{{/|\\}}libclang_rt.builtins.a
OpenPOWER on IntegriCloud